Caesar Against the Pirates

Year: 1962 AdventureHistory Runtime: 100 min Rating: 5.6

Overview

Julius Caesar flees Rome because of a conspiration against him and takes refuge by the king of Bitinia. He finds a woman there and while he escorts her to Rhodes their ship is attacked. Caught by the pirates he asks for help to get back to Rome.
